Why Standard Windows Don’t Always Work

Many older and custom-built homes were designed long before standardized manufacturing became common. As a result, window openings may vary slightly—or significantly—from room to room. Attempting to force standard products into these spaces often leads to:

  • Gaps that cause drafts and energy loss
  • Visual imbalance or awkward trim work
  • Compromised structural integrity
  • Reduced insulation performance
  • Increased maintenance issues

Custom solutions eliminate these problems by aligning perfectly with your home’s original design.

Addressing the Challenges of Older Properties

Finding the right windows for older homes requires a balance between modern efficiency and traditional design. These properties often include:

  • Non-uniform window openings
  • Thicker walls or unique framing methods
  • Decorative trim or historic detailing
  • Materials no longer commonly used

Custom solutions respect these details while introducing modern improvements such as better insulation, stronger materials, and enhanced durability.
